You can use any of the three stations to move around the city, with Republique providing the most options with 5 lines. The 75 bus line, witch has a stop very close to the apartment, can take you over to the Hotel de Ville. Just across the Place de la Republique is the Marais.
To the East of the apartment lie Belleville and Menilmontant, the home of the toiling masses of the French Revolution, now largely redeveloped and housing many of Paris' migrant communities. For children and picnicking adults, enjoy the open space of the Jardin Villemin along the Canal or take the metro up to the Buttes de Chaumont which though little known to tourists is well worth a visit for its large green spaces, waterways and architectural delights (including the town hall of the 19th district just outside).
